需要给scroll-view一个固定高度,通过 WXSS 设置 height。
发布于 6 年前 作者 guiying48 18815 次浏览 来自 问答

这句话是说设置scroll-y="true"时,样式的height要设置具体高度?当设置高度为100%时,scroll的方法不触发,当设置高度为具体值时,页面实现onReachBottom会有bug,这是你们设计的用意吗?

顺便投诉一下,社区不能对于某人回复,常常出现只回复了一次的帖子,毫无作用

10 回复

现在正在解决这个问题,获取屏幕高度通过data填充到view中,监听事件不能触发,css设置100%,监听事件不能触发,css中设置固定高度,可以触发,但动态获取的屏幕高度有不能写入css。就问 怎么搞?

如果需要设置这个高度,会不会存在不同大小屏幕的兼容性问题

可以实现,但是 你懂的 bingscroll 只有在滚动停止才会触发,不是实时的

5楼你这种不设置scroll-view具体高度能让scroll-view触发bindscroll事件吗

定位啊 亲们外层加个view view进行定位,然后scroll-view也定位,top:0;right:0;bottom:0;left:0;

这样就搞定了 哈哈

我说你scroll-view的事件能否触发,如bingscroll这种

6楼 我的布局确实没啥问题,

并且可以控制scroll-view的顶部以及左侧的距离  而且scroll-view里面的内容也是可以点击的

如果没有设置具体确定的高度,事件是不是就不会触发

当设置高度为100%时,是指为父级组件的高度的百分之多少,一定要确保父级有确定的高度

回到顶部